Bag \(B_1\) contains 4 white and 2 black balls. Bag \(B_2\) contains 3 white and 4 black balls. A bag is chosen at random and a ball is drawn from it at random, then the probability that the ball drawn is white, is
- A \(\frac{1}{42}\)
- B \(\frac{42}{32}\)
- C \(\frac{33}{42}\)
- D \(\frac{23}{42}\)
Answer & Solution
Correct Answer
(D) \(\frac{23}{42}\)
Step-by-step Solution
Detailed explanation
Let \(P\left(B_1\right), P\left(B_2\right)\) and \(P(W)\) are the probabilty of selecting bag 1 , bag 2 and white bag respectively. \[ P\left(B_1\right)=\frac{1}{2}=P\left(B_2\right) \]…
